Output 105c587ed6cbeba649af057101db2cf0df96e823be0cfac375c19d4471d7550a:0

value
37653094
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 62682e1dc7a73a7130296c4c18002788a00964d6 OP_EQUALVERIFY OP_CHECKSIG
address
LUCHHaLRE3PBiiBRSVoNKcnCwZCge1X8Bx
transaction
105c587ed6cbeba649af057101db2cf0df96e823be0cfac375c19d4471d7550a
spent
true